Christopher Nolan’s film was shot on large-format film stock (IMAX 65mm and Panavision 65mm) specifically for immersive, high-resolution presentation. An “IMAX 720p BluRay” would be a contradiction in terms—IMAX quality is about maximum detail, while 720p is a low high-definition resolution (1280×720 pixels).
